Highly motivated postdoctoral candidates are invited to apply for postdoctoral fellowships at the Stoneygate Centre for Excellence in Empathic Healthcare. The roles will primarily involve doing research that underpins an innovative and evidence-based empathy curriculum for medical students. The successful candidates will join a vibrant community of empathy researchers and teachers at the University of Leicester and will be led by the director and international leader in empathy research, Professor Jeremy Howick.

The Stoneygate Centre for Excellence in Empathic Healthcare has been founded based on a £10m investment by the Stoneygate Trust and the University of Leicester. They have convened a team   of multidisciplinary researchers and educators to pioneer a robust new approach to medical education and training that positions empathy at the heart of healthcare delivery.

The Centre for Empathy will research and deliver world leading empathy training for both the pre-clinical and clinical phases of medical education. This will be done in an evidence-based way so that it can be easily integrated into General Medical Council (GMC) guidance for medical school curricula, as well as related international guidance. Researchers at the Centre will also develop continuing professional development courses based on this excellent research. The Centre also has an international advisory board as well as both national and international partners with whom they collaborate.
